Understanding ADHD

ADHD is a neurodevelopmental disorder defined by a persistent pattern of negligence, hyperactivity, and impulsivity. Adult ADHD Test Online symptoms may manifest in a different way than those seen in children, typically causing underdiagnosis. The signs may include:

  • Chronic poor organization
  • Forgetfulness
  • Difficulty focusing on tasks
  • Impulsivity
  • Low disappointment tolerance

Understanding these symptoms is essential, as they can cause obstacles in individual and professional life if left unaddressed.

The ADHD Assessment Process

The assessment process usually consists of numerous components, as summed up in the table listed below:

Assessment ComponentDescription
Medical InterviewA structured interview to go over symptoms and history.
Self-Report QuestionnairesStandardized types to examine ADHD symptoms and associated problems.
Behavioral ObservationsObserving behavior in different settings may be performed.
Cognitive TestingAssessing attention period, memory, and executive functioning.
Security InformationCollecting information from member of the family or partners.

Step 1: Clinical Interview

The medical interview is the cornerstone of an ADHD assessment, during which a trained mental health expert will explore the individual's developmental history, present symptoms, and any previous psychological issues. This interview also normally covers family history, which can be informative provided the hereditary component of ADHD.

Action 2: Self-Report Questionnaires

Self-report questionnaires, such as the Adult ADHD Self-Report Scale (ASRS) and the Conners Adult ADHD Diagnosis Test Rating Scales (CAARS), are frequently used. These questionnaires often ask the private to show on their behavioral patterns over the previous six months.

Example Questions from ASRS

  • How typically do you have trouble concentrating on tasks or activities?
  • How often do you lose things necessary for tasks and activities?

Action 3: Behavioral Observations

Though more typical in child assessments, observational techniques may in some cases be made use of. Practitioners might think about how adults manifest ADHD symptoms in both structured (e.g., work environment settings) and disorganized environments (e.g., home).

Step 4: Cognitive Testing

Cognitive tests measure various abilities, including attention, memory, and organization. Tools like the Continuous Performance Test (CPT) evaluate attention and impulse control.

Step 5: Collateral Information Gathering

Collecting information from household or buddies can add a vital viewpoint, clarifying how the individual's symptoms impact their lives.

Interpreting the Results

When all parts are complete, the clinician will compile the gathered data to offer an assessment conclusion. Here's what the results might show:

Positive Diagnosis

If identified with ADHD, a tailored treatment plan will typically be developed, which might consist of:

  • Medications: Stimulants and non-stimulants can help handle symptoms.
  • Treatment: Cognitive-behavioral treatment (CBT) and training can assist develop coping strategies.
  • Lifestyle Changes: Exercise, dietary adjustments, and mindfulness practices can likewise play an essential role.

Negative Diagnosis

If the assessment concludes that ADHD is not present, the clinician may investigate alternative causes for the troubles dealt with, such as stress and anxiety or state of mind disorders.

FAQ

  1. What credentials should I look for in an expert carrying out the assessment?

    • Look for certified psychologists, psychiatrists, or other mental health experts with experience in adult ADHD assessment.
  2. Are ADHD assessments covered by insurance?

    • Numerous insurance coverage plans do cover ADHD assessments, but it's finest to contact your supplier beforehand.
  3. How long does the assessment take?

    • The procedure can take one to several hours, depending upon the complexity of symptoms and the approaches utilized.
  4. What's the age requirement for an ADHD assessment?

    • Adults of all ages can look for evaluations, as ADHD can continue into older age.
  5. Are there natural treatments for ADHD?

    • Yes, lifestyle modifications, dietary improvements, and mindfulness can complement conventional treatment, although efficacy differs by person.
